Municipal Sales Tax collected in Neoga in last 12 months
| Month | Amount Collected | % Change from Previous Month |
|---|---|---|
| June | $14,383 | 12.7 |
| May | $12,764 | -9.4 |
| April | $14,093 | 35.7 |
| March | $10,389 | -19.3 |
| February | $12,867 | -1.2 |
| January | $13,019 | 4.2 |
| December 2021 | $12,500 | -3.7 |
| November 2021 | $12,984 | -2.5 |
| October 2021 | $13,323 | -1 |
| September 2021 | $13,464 | -7.2 |
| August 2021 | $14,512 | -0.2 |
| July 2021 | $14,541 | 16.4 |
